Murodani Tanada Rice Terraces

Information
In 1976, Murodani in Misumi town had the largest number of rice terraces in Japan, numbering over 4,500. Over 1,000 of these terraces remain today and are still used to cultivete delicious rise. Murodani Tanada Festival is held here in October every year and you can eat the rice in the festival. The rice terraces provide a picturesque view with the Sea of Japan behind. Murodani Tanada is listed as one of the best 100 rice terrace areas in Japan.
